Wright Down Main street on YouTube has a whole series on kids meals at each park. It might be worth checking out. I tend to get a kids meal at QS bc we snack and I like to not be too full. Some of my faves:

MK- Columbia Harbour House- I get the grilled shrimp. It's only three shrimp, but we snack enough that with the rice and green beans it does the job.

HS- I like the grilled chicken salad kids meal at ABC Commissary.

The thing I like most with kids meals is that they come with little sides (some even have fruit!) and a small drink. All that for usually around $8-$10.
 
At AK, Satu’li Canteen any of the bowls… kids size is perfect for me. Also love the hot dog in dough!
Just be aware that the kids' bowls don't normally come with sauce, although you can easily ask for it. But I didn't notice until I sat down, was solo so I didn't feel comfortable leaving my food to go back to get some.
Another great one that was recommended here that I enjoyed was at Pecos Bill's-the Citrus-Chipotle Chicken Rice bowl.

If I'm not at Dolphin, I'll get the kid's version of the bounty platter for breakfast at the resorts. Scrambled eggs, bacon and for a drink I'll get an orange juice.
 
I second the kids pizza at connections! One large slice of pizza, two sides (fries and a cutie) and a small drink.

I also like the kids tacos in Mexico! Two small chicken tacos, chips and queso, grapes and a drink.

Regal Eagle at Epcot. I always get the kids chicken salad with a side of mac and cheese and a side of fries ( kids meal comes with choice of two sides and a drink). They used to have a really good chicken salad with grapefruit and pumpkin seeds and I think a citrus vinaigrette. But I guess not many kids ate that….So the new one they have on the menu is a little more plain. Still has the pulled chicken on top and cucumber and tomato I believe. Then they just give you a pack of ranch or Italian dressing…… but my hack is to get the delicious honey mustard they have at the sauces counter and pour that on it!
